CELNIUS
CELNIUS (
Κέλνιος), in Britain, mentioned by Ptolemy (
2.3.5), between the Tuasis aestuary (
Τούαισις εἴσχυσις) and the Taezalum Promontory.
The former of these is next in order southwards to the Varar aestuary (
Murray Firth), the latter is to the north of the Deva (
Dee). Hence the
Spey is the likeliest equivalent to the Celnius.
[
R.G.L]
